Learn more about Sidmouth

The red sandstone cliffs of Jurassic Coast frame Sidmouth's elegant Regency architecture and seafront gardens. Hike the South West Coast Path for dramatic views, then explore the Sidmouth Museum to discover the town's fascinating maritime history.

  • Exeter: Situated approximately 21km from Sidmouth, Exeter is a vibrant city steeped in history and culture. Renowned for its diverse outdoor activities, the city attracts visitors year-round, with peak times in April, July, and September. Outdoor enthusiasts can explore the scenic beauty of nearby national parks or engage in recreational pursuits such as golf. Exeter is also home to a prestigious modern university, adding a youthful energy to the city. Notable landmarks include the majestic Exeter Cathedral and the historic quayside, both of which offer a glimpse into the city’s rich heritage.
  • Lyme Regis: Located around 23km from Sidmouth, Lyme Regis is a charming coastal town known for its stunning scenery and outdoor adventures. The town experiences a moderate influx of visitors, especially in April and from July to August. Famous for its picturesque beach and fossil-rich cliffs, Lyme Regis provides ample opportunities for hiking and exploration along its scenic trails. The family-friendly beach is perfect for a relaxing day by the sea, while the nearby national park offers breathtaking views and a chance to immerse in nature. The town’s quaint streets are lined with delightful shops and eateries, adding to its appeal.
  • Exmouth: Just 14km from Sidmouth, Exmouth is a delightful seaside town that boasts beautiful beaches and a lively atmosphere. The town sees a steady stream of visitors, particularly during the summer months from June to August. Exmouth is ideal for those seeking outdoor adventures, with its recreational areas and golf courses providing plenty of options for active travellers. The family-friendly beaches are perfect for sunbathing or water sports, while the nearby national park offers stunning coastal views and walking trails. Exmouth’s vibrant promenade and local eateries make it a perfect spot to unwind after a day of exploration.

Things to do near Sidmouth

Shopping

In Sidmouth, you can explore quaint shops offering local crafts and souvenirs along the High Street. If you're up for a drive, visit the nearby Princesshay in Exeter for a larger selection of high street brands and diverse shops.

Recreation

In Sidmouth, the Sidmouth Spa offers a range of rejuvenating treatments, including massages and facials, set in a tranquil atmosphere. For relaxation, visit the nearby Connaught Gardens, where you can enjoy scenic walks and beautiful views of the coastline, ideal for unwinding in nature.

Adventure

Experience the thrill of Go Ape Haldon, located 24km from Sidmouth, where you can navigate a treetop zipline ropes course amidst stunning natural surroundings. Enjoy the adrenaline rush while surrounded by the beauty of the outdoors, perfect for those seeking an adventurous day out.

Nightlife

Explore the lively atmosphere at the Sidmouth Arms on High Street for a pint and friendly banter. For a cosy evening, visit The Radway for a relaxed vibe and occasional live performances, showcasing local musicians in a charming setting.

Best time to go to Sidmouth

The best time to visit Sidmouth is dependent on what kind of holiday you are seeking. July is its hottest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are slightly high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. January is its coolest month on average. At this time, visitor numbers are average and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

What's the seasonal weather in Sidmouth?
The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 16°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of 7°C. Average annual precipitation for Sidmouth is 766 mm.
